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Sqlcmd drop 0  [new]
dubcon
Member

Откуда:
Сообщений: 2
Формат такой:
[numeric](10, 1) NULL,


Пытаюсь забрать в файл sqlcmd -i "C:\st.sql" -h "-1" -s";"
-W -o D:\st.csv

При экспорте обрезается ноль в целой части: ;.6;.07;. В GUI сохранить результаты как .csv - все корректно экспортируется.

Подскажите как побороть.
18 мар 14, 20:29    [15748660]     Ответить | Цитировать Сообщить модератору
 Re: Sqlcmd drop 0  [new]
Crimean
Member

Откуда:
Сообщений: 13147
-R указать?

sqlcmd -E -S .\r2 -Q "declare @a numeric(10,1); set @a = 0.6; select @a as a"

.6

sqlcmd -E -S .\r2 -Q "declare @a numeric(10,1); set @a = 0.6; select @a as a" -R

0.60
18 мар 14, 20:36    [15748703]     Ответить | Цитировать Сообщить модератору
 Re: Sqlcmd drop 0  [new]
dubcon
Member

Откуда:
Сообщений: 2
Crimean,

Благодарю. Всю справку подставлял, а [-R использовать_региональные_параметры_клиента] постеснялся попробовать)
18 мар 14, 20:41    [15748729]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ить